Dan Deng is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Dan Deng has authored 29 papers receiving a total of 308 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Molecular Biology, 5 papers in Oncology and 5 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Dan Deng's work include Skin and Cellular Biology Research (3 papers), Genetic and rare skin diseases. (3 papers) and Electrospun Nanofibers in Biomedical Applications (3 papers). Dan Deng is often cited by papers focused on Skin and Cellular Biology Research (3 papers), Genetic and rare skin diseases. (3 papers) and Electrospun Nanofibers in Biomedical Applications (3 papers). Dan Deng collaborates with scholars based in China, North Korea and Hong Kong. Dan Deng's co-authors include Huilin Ye, Jidong Li, Yi Man, Shue Jin, Yingying Wu, Zhirong Yao, Ming Li, Haiyan Yang, Xu Zhu and Jianying Liang and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Nano Letters and Diabetes.
